Excerpt

Note: In lieu of an abstract, this is an excerpt from the first page.

Canine leishmaniosis (CanL), caused by the protozoan Leishmania infantum and transmitted primarily by phlebotomine sand flies, poses significant challenges for zoonotic disease management [...]
